Output 01ef29c16bf185dbda24b4cfcfed3380721d1a1b4a6a9c2288342c99d3701a67:0

value
20053007
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 18fc4083eaeca2c752cbbb20b52e2011bcac0578 OP_EQUALVERIFY OP_CHECKSIG
address
13H7QP6rkpfss53Jx9NwquHJEJSoqmzGqJ
transaction
01ef29c16bf185dbda24b4cfcfed3380721d1a1b4a6a9c2288342c99d3701a67
confirmations
436335
spent
true